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

sql server 2000µ¼³ö±í½á¹¹

sql server 2000µ¼³ö±í½á¹¹
1.
SELECT   
±íÃû=case when a.colorder=1 then d.name else '' end,   
±í˵Ã÷=case when a.colorder=1 then isnull(f.value,'') else '' end,   
×Ö¶ÎÐòºÅ=a.colorder,   
×Ö¶ÎÃû=a.name,   
±êʶ=case when COLUMNPROPERTY( a.id,a.name,'IsIdentity')=1 then '√'else '' end,   
Ö÷¼ü=case when exists(SELECT 1 from sysobjects where xtype='PK' and parent_obj=a.id and name in (   
SELECT name from sysindexes WHERE indid in(   
SELECT indid from sysindexkeys WHERE id = a.id AND colid=a.colid   
))) then '√' else '' end,   
ÀàÐÍ=b.name,   
Õ¼ÓÃ×Ö½ÚÊý=a.length,   
³¤¶È=COLUMNPROPERTY(a.id,a.name,'PRECISION'),   
СÊýλÊý=isnull(COLUMNPROPERTY(a.id,a.name,'Scale'),0),   
ÔÊÐí¿Õ=case when a.isnullable=1 then '√'else '' end,   
ĬÈÏÖµ=isnull(e.text,''),   
×Ö¶Î˵Ã÷=isnull(g.[value],'')   
into tempdb   
from syscolumns a   
left join systypes b on a.xusertype=b.xusertype   
inner join sysobjects d on a.id=d.id and d.xtype='U' and d.name<>'dtproperties'   
left join syscomments e on a.cdefault=e.id   
left join sysproperties g on a.id=g.id and a.colid=g.smallid   
left join sysproperties f on d.id=f.id and f.smallid=0   
--where d.name='Òª²éѯµÄ±í' --Èç¹ûÖ»²éѯָ¶¨±í,¼ÓÉÏ´ËÌõ¼þ   
order by a.id,a.colorder  
 2.  exec   master..xp_cmdshell   'bcp   "select   *   from   servername.dbo.tempdb"     queryout   "c:\abc.txt"   -t,   -c   -SDD   -Usa   -Pxxx' 
˵Ã÷£º
SQL2000ϵͳ±íµÄÓ¦ÓÃ
--1£º»ñÈ¡µ±Ç°Êý¾Ý¿âÖеÄËùÓÐÓû§±í
select Name from sysobjects where xtype='u' and status>=0
--2£º»ñȡijһ¸ö±íµÄËùÓÐ×Ö¶Î
select


Ïà¹ØÎĵµ£º

SQL Server Êý¾Ý¿â¹ÜÀí³£ÓõÄSQLºÍT SQLÓï¾ä

SQL Server Êý¾Ý¿â¹ÜÀí³£ÓõÄSQLºÍT-SQLÓï¾ä
1. ²é¿´Êý¾Ý¿âµÄ°æ±¾
select @@version
2. ²é¿´Êý¾Ý¿âËùÔÚ»úÆ÷²Ù×÷ϵͳ²ÎÊý
exec master..xp_msver
3. ²é¿´Êý¾Ý¿âÆô¶¯µÄ²ÎÊý
sp_configure
4. ²é¿´Êý¾Ý¿âÆô¶¯Ê±¼ä
select convert(varchar(30),login_time,120) from master..sysprocesses where spid=1
²é¿´Êý ......

SQL´æ´¢¹ý³ÌÈëÃÅ

SQL´æ´¢¹ý³ÌÈëÃÅ
 
Ò»¡¢SQL´æ´¢¹ý³ÌµÄ¸ÅÄÓŵ㼰Óï·¨
¡¡¡¡ÕûÀíÔÚѧϰ³ÌÐò¹ý³Ì֮ǰ£¬ÏÈÁ˽âÏÂʲôÊÇ´æ´¢¹ý³Ì?ΪʲôҪÓô洢¹ý³Ì£¬ËûÓÐÄÇЩÓŵã
¡¡¡¡¶¨Ò壺½«³£ÓõĻòºÜ¸´ÔӵŤ×÷£¬Ô¤ÏÈÓÃSQLÓï¾äдºÃ²¢ÓÃÒ»¸öÖ¸¶¨µÄÃû³Æ´æ´¢ÆðÀ´, ÄÇôÒÔºóÒª½ÐÊý¾Ý¿âÌṩÓëÒѶ¨ÒåºÃµÄ´æ´¢¹ý³ÌµÄ¹¦ÄÜÏàͬµÄ·þÎñʱ,Ö»Ðèµ÷ÓÃexecute ......

SQL´æ´¢¹ý³ÌʵÀý


Àý1 ´«ÈëÒ»¸ö²ÎÊý@username,ÅжÏÓû§ÊÇ·ñ´æÔÚ
-------------------------------------------------------------------------------
CREATE PROC IsExistUser
(
@username varchar(20),
@IsExistTheUser varchar(25) OUTPUT--Êä³ö²ÎÊý
)
as
SELECT @IsExistTheUser = count(username)
from users
WHERE username ......

ÈçºÎ×¥µ½jdbcÁ¬½ÓµÄËùÖ´ÐеÄsqlÓï¾ä

ÎÒÃÇͨ³£ÔÚ¶¨Î»Êý¾Ý¿âËøÎÊÌâʱ£¬Í¨³£Ï£ÍûÕÒµ½Äĸö½ø³Ì·¢³öÁËÄĸöÓï¾ä£¬Ëø×¡ÁËÄÄÕÅ±í£¬Ò»°ãÎÒÃÇͨ¹ý²év$lock£¬È»ºóÕÒµ½sid,ÔÙµ½v$sesionÀïÕÒµ½Õâ¸ö½ø³ÌµÄhash_value»òpre_hash_value,È»ºó¸ù¾Ýhash_value¶¨Î»µ½¾ßÌåµÄÓï¾ä¡£
¿ÉÊÇ£¬ÎÒÃÇ·¢ÏÖ£¬Í¨¹ýJDBCÁ¬½ÓÉÏÀ´µÄ½ø³Ì£¬ËüµÄhash_valueÊÇ0,ËùÒÔÎÒÃǾÍÎÞ·¨¶¨Î»Õâ¸ö½ø³ÌÖ´ÐеÄÓï¾ 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